Forest officials thwart land distribution: Janu

  • 18/03/2002

Tribal leader and president of Gothramahasabha C K Janu today alleged that the Kerala Forest Department officials are thwarting the Government move to allocate land for tribals as per an agreement reached between the Government and tribals, a few months back. Addressing mediapersons in Thrissur, she said according to the pact, about 2.5 lakh acres of land should be allocated to tribals in the State, ensuring 5 acres of land to each tribal family.
